Job description

Working within the picking, packing, and preparation of outbound shipments. Auditing of the outbound shipments as well as cycle counting bins within the warehouse for Quality Control. May also be responsible for operating Class 3 (Walkie-Rider, Electric Pallet Jack or Masted Electric Pallet Jack) powered material handling equipment (MHE) to move and stack merchandise under the site’s safety guidelines. 

Job Requirements:

·  Required: High School diploma or equivalent (GED)
·  Preferred: 1 year experience in warehouse environment

Knowledge/Skills

·  Must be able to read, count accurately, do simple math and write legibly
·  The ability to follow directions with emphasis on safety is extremely important
·  Familiarity with MHE is required

Special Requirements:

·  Must have responsible work habits. 
·  Must meet OSHA and company requirements for MHE training and certification.
·  Obtain L’Oreal approved Class 3 PIT 2 certification.

Must be able to read, count accurately, do simple math and write legibly. Lift up to 35lbs.

Bend, twist, stand for up to 8 hours per day. The ability to follow directions with emphasis on safety is extremely important.

 

Tasks, Duties & Responsibilities

Equipment-

·  Load, unload, move, stack and stage product and materials using

Class 3 powered equipment

·  Maintain equipment and materials in a neat, clean and orderly fashion
·  On a daily basis, inspect and perform minor maintenance on assigned

Equipment

·  Operate all equipment in a safe and efficient manner following prescribed work methods and OHSA standards

Quality-

·  Ensure inbound and outbound shipments are accurate and free of damage
·  Report quality variances

Receiving/ Putaway-

·  Unload inbound shipments safely and move product to storage locations
·  Efficiently stack and store the merchandise in the appropriate areas

BOM(Bill of Material) Picking-

·  Pick product and collateral materials for assembly/special pack production, ensuring that the exact number and type of product is loaded accurately into the BOM

Order Picking-

·  Pull and prepare product for shipment, ensuring that the exact number and type of product is loaded and shipped
·  Perform labeling, sorting, wrapping, packing, and repacking, and repacking as needed
·  Perform ‘special requirements’ for specific orders as defined by customer requirement (gift wrapping, spill packaging, etc.)

Loading-

·  Efficiently move product from staging and/or storage areas into rail cars, trailers or containers

Safety, Housekeeping, Security-

·  Maintain a clean, neat and orderly work area
·  Assist in maintaining the security of the warehouse
·  Conduct operations in a manner that promotes safety
·  Comply with OHSA and other applicable standards. Report issues and problems to Management

  Inventory-

·  Keep appropriate records and reports to guarantee that tight inventory control and security are maintained
·  Assist in physical inventories
·  Ensure proper stock rotation

Communication-

·  Coordinate as necessary with all other departments/functions

Value-Add Services-

·  May help pick pack, light assembly and record storage
·  Pick and pack is defined as order picking and/or assembly of products in less than or full case lots
·  Perform special projects/tasks as assigned
·  Safety:  Will support and abide by the company’s safety program and all safety initiatives, policies and procedures
